Output 95ce77bff31045dfc379bce15ae3f0f9f223dc2c30afcf0e34d65dff57ad501b:27

value
1506900
script pubkey
OP_0 OP_PUSHBYTES_20 a7083540500d0bc610c7e22d922e0c6b8bdd5db0
address
bc1q5uyr2szsp59uvyx8ugkeytsvdw9a6hdsv60v8h
transaction
95ce77bff31045dfc379bce15ae3f0f9f223dc2c30afcf0e34d65dff57ad501b